Summary

Predicted to enable protein domain specific binding activity. Acts upstream of or within exocytosis. Located in synaptic vesicle membrane and zymogen granule membrane. Is expressed in neural retinal epithelium; retina inner nuclear layer; retina nuclear layer; and retina outer nuclear layer. Orthologous to human SCAMP1 (secretory carrier membrane protein 1).
